King Von, born Dayvon Bennett, was more than just a rapper. He was a symbol of resilience and a reflection of the harsh realities of Chicago's South Side. His rise to fame was meteoric, but it came with baggage that would eventually define his legacy.
Growing up in Chicago's Englewood neighborhood, King Von's early years were marked by hardship and violence. This environment shaped his worldview and fueled his music. Below is a table summarizing his early life:
Full Name | Dayvon Bennett |
---|---|
Date of Birth | July 26, 1993 |
Place of Birth | Chicago, Illinois |
Known For | Rapper, street artist |
King Von's upbringing was far from easy. He faced challenges that many can't even imagine, and these experiences became the foundation of his music.
